Comfort

A high-quality double 3 wheeler pushchair should be comfortable for the baby and the parent. It should have a supportive seat, and a hood that covers both of their heads. You can also find a wide choice of colourways and accessories that fit your preferences. The majority of models have multiple position seats that recline and some even have a lie flat mode for newborns. Some models are light and can be used to move them into the car as well as up and down kerbs.

When shopping for a dual-seater be sure to look for extra features that make your ride more enjoyable, such as soft suspension and an oversized basket. Some models have frames that can be expanded in width to accommodate the second seating position. This lets them pass through narrow doors and are also more maneuverable in rough terrain. Some models have a neat standing fold that makes use of less space in storage. Others have a bag for transporting the buggy.

The Roma Gemini is a good example of a buggy that is side-by-side that is wider than a single one, but still feels flexible enough to be used in theme parks and cities. Due to their evenly distributed weight, they are also easier to maneuver up and down kerbs compared to other twin-seaters. Many can be used from the age of newborn to about four years old, and some are able to be attached to carrycots or car seats to extend the life.

Some can even convert to a trio of children by adding a buggy board for mobile older children (UPPAbaby Vist V2 Double). It's important to remember that although most manufacturers will specify the maximum weight per seat, and possibly a total frame weight but it's not possible to know how much your children will increase in weight until they reach toddlerhood.

You can determine if a double 3 wheel reversible stroller wheeler pushchair is the right one for you by trying it out. This allows you to observe how easy it is with two babies in. Ask the shop if they are able to provide a demonstration or hire agreement to give you a better feel for a model.

Safety

A double pushchair that has 3 wheels will give you more stability than a four-wheeled model, making it safer if you walk regularly in the countryside. The typical pushchair has small wheels that can become blocked by sticks, grass, and mud. This makes them difficult to navigate. On the other hand, a double pushchair with three wheels has large back wheels that take up the majority of the space, which means you're less likely to trip over anything.

All-terrain pushchairs, like the Roma Gemini, are a great option for anyone who lives in an area that has a lot of bumpy and rough terrain. This model is equipped with large, puncture resistant all-terrain tires and a sturdy suspension that allows it to navigate any surface with no issues. In the same way, the UPPAbaby Vista 2 can handle all kinds of terrains and is suitable for twins, or a baby and toddler with the addition of a 'PiggyBack'-style board (sold separately).

The Bugaboo Fox 5 is another great model of a pushchair that is all-terrain. It's also suitable for running once your child is old enough due to its tyres that are filled with air and suspension. These pushchairs are larger and heavier to fold than standard models. They are best used for long walks across different terrains.
